Default sun faded carbon fiber

when i bought my car it came with a spoon sports cf hood and duck bill wing. both pieces were sun burnt badly so i sold the hood off to a buddy but couldnt bring myself to get rid of such a sexy wing. i would like to fix this sun fade issue and am hoping its as easy as stripping the clear coat and adding a new one. i couldnt find any special care info for sanding/painting cf so any need to know advice would be awesome before i ruin my duck bill. thanks. }=)

Wet sand it lightly with 600 grit, follow up with 1500 grit, wash, wax, buff, life should be good.
